On Wednesday, 31 October 2012 16:48:22 UTC, rakesh mailgroups wrote: > Hi All, > > > I remember a few years ago when Eric Evan's book came out and everyone was > raving about it. > > > A little while later, I think there was a backlash since the fundamental > misunderstanding was that the ideas being expressed were about analysis not > implementation - because the vast majority of people who loved the book were > developers and used it as a blueprint for writing classes. > > > > The reason I ask is that I have been involved in debates about application > partitioning of my app and DDD was mentioned. > > > I just can't remember what the latest status was. > > > > Rakesh
Domain Driven Design is alive and well. A quick Google will lead you to the yahoo newsgroup Where the experts hang out and participate in some insightful conversations. I'm not sure what the view of the wider community is' but I think DDD has it's place in the design of large multi context systems such as those you find in the enterprise. One opinion that i've formed is that DDD is not necessary, and too heavy weight, for single purpose web applications which have minimal external interactions or dependencies. There are certainly concepts within DDD which i'd consider general purpose design best practices, such as ubiquitous language, so knowledge of DDD is desirable for anyone seeking to be a well rounded developer. Would be interesting to hear if others have found DDD useful. -- You received this message because you are subscribed to the Google Groups "Java Posse" group. To view this discussion on the web visit https://groups.google.com/d/msg/javaposse/-/wI4tUHqMjHoJ. To post to this group, send email to [email protected]. To unsubscribe from this group, send email to [email protected]. For more options, visit this group at http://groups.google.com/group/javaposse?hl=en.
